Editorial Policy

At NewsDigitalisation.com, we aim to publish useful, accurate, understandable, and reader-focused information. Our editorial policy explains the standards we follow when researching, writing, reviewing, updating, and correcting our content.

1. Accuracy Comes First

We make reasonable efforts to ensure that information published on NewsDigitalisation is accurate and relevant at the time of publication. For topics involving government benefits, Social Security, SSI, SSDI, financial information, technology announcements, and other changing subjects, we try to rely on credible and publicly available sources.

When appropriate, our articles may reference sources such as government agencies, official announcements, company information, public documents, and established news organizations.

2. We Separate Facts From Estimates

Some information changes over time or may not yet be officially confirmed.

For example, an article may discuss:

  • Proposed legislation
  • Possible benefit changes
  • COLA estimates
  • Expected payment dates
  • Industry forecasts
  • Early reports
  • Future technology developments

When information is not officially confirmed, we aim to clearly identify it as a proposal, estimate, forecast, expectation, or report rather than presenting it as a confirmed fact.

3. Article Updates

News can change after an article is published. When significant new information becomes available, we may update an existing article rather than publishing an entirely new article.

Updates may include:

  • New official information
  • Corrected information
  • Updated dates
  • Additional context
  • New developments
  • Clarification of earlier statements

Where appropriate, we may include an updated date so readers can understand that the article has been revised.

4. Corrections

Despite our efforts, mistakes can occasionally occur. If we discover a significant factual error, we aim to correct it as soon as reasonably possible. Readers can report potential errors through our Contact Us page. When submitting a correction request, please provide the article URL and supporting information whenever possible.

5. Original Content

NewsDigitalisation aims to produce original editorial content. Our writers may research publicly available information from multiple sources, but our articles are written and presented for our readers rather than simply reproducing another publication’s article. We respect copyright and intellectual-property rights.

6. AI-Assisted Content

Technology, including artificial intelligence tools, may be used as part of certain editorial or production processes. However, AI-generated information is not treated as automatically accurate. Content should be reviewed and edited to improve clarity, accuracy, usefulness, and originality before publication. We do not intentionally publish fabricated quotations, statistics, sources, or official announcements.

7. Headlines and Images

Our headlines are designed to accurately communicate the subject of an article while remaining useful and understandable to readers. Images may be used to provide visual context for an article. Some images may be illustrative or digitally created and should not necessarily be interpreted as literal photographs of the event discussed.

8. Editorial Independence

Editorial decisions are intended to be separate from advertising and commercial interests. Advertising, sponsorship, or other commercial relationships should not determine the factual conclusions presented in our editorial content.
